The seawater here is as blue as jelly! Take a speedboat from Wong Shek Pier into Tai Po Bay, admire the sharp peaks of Snake's Head Point along the way, and just around the bend, you'll see the whole island swaying with yellow cogongrass—this deserted island, known as the "Maldives of Hong Kong," is waiting for you to discover~
🌊 Highlights with zero difficulty:
✔️ Glass Sea Snorkeling: The water is so clear you can see the coral garden on the seabed. Kick with your yellow duck fins, and the fish will swim around you in circles!
✔️ Old Lighthouse No. 118: A must-visit for photos! The stone steps and iron railings are full of vintage vibes, making your pictures look like a foreign island~
✔️ Deserted Island Picnic: Bring cold drinks and salad, spread out on the fine white sandy beach, and enjoy the sea breeze while eating to your heart’s content~
✔️ Diving DIY: The brave can jump straight into the jelly-like sea. Remember to wear good water shoes, as the rocks can be a bit slippery!
⚠️ Deserted Island Survival Tips:
✅ Prepare for no signal: There’s no reception on the whole island, so inform your family of your itinerary before you go!
✅ Bring enough supplies: Carry extra water and ready-to-eat food; this deserted island has no convenience stores, so you might get hungry!
✅ Layer up for sun protection: Long-sleeve swimwear + sun protection shirt + headscarf. Sunburn is painful (learned from personal tearful experience😭)
✅ Travel in groups: The island is uninhabited, so go with at least 3 people for safety first!
When the sunset dyes the sea golden red, look back at Wong Mau Chau while taking the speedboat back. This summer’s most poetic adventure is actually hidden in a corner of Sai Kung, Hong Kong~ Remember to take all your trash with you to keep this glass sea forever clear!
